Abandonment of Fort Humboldt
This article appeared in the Humboldt Times on August 24, 1861.
ABANDONMENT OF FORT HUMBOLDT.---We learn from Capt. Lovell, that he has received orders from headquarters to locate and build a new station at or near Larabee's creek. The new fort is to be built by soldiers, and as soon as it can be made habitable, he is to remove his command from Fort Humboldt to it. Capt. Collins is ordered to take command of Fort Gaston in Hoopa, in place of Maj. Underwood, who is ordered East. Our citizens will miss the command at Humboldt much; it being one of our oldest county institutions.
